Semi Final stage upon us in Tasmania

It’s Semi Final weekend in Tasmania with a spot not only in the Lakoseljac Cup final on the line but also the chance to fight it out for the state’s sole berth in the 2019 FFA Cup Round of 32.

The action kicks off on Saturday as Devonport Strikers – Tasmania’s FFA Cup representatives in 2016 and 2018 – taking on underdogs University.

University – who play in the second division in Tassie – face a giant ask against the NPL ladder leaders but have made a habit of pulling off a few upsets on their run to the semis.

Helping their cause is news Devonport’s star player Guillermo Lazcano has left the club.

The second Semi Final on Sunday is an all-NPL affair between South Hobart and Olympia.

The two sides have met twice in the NPL this season and have played out two thrilling matches, including a 3-3 draw in their most recent clash.

There is little between these two sides and this should be a cracking Cup tie at Darcy Street.

Semi Finals

  • Saturday 25 May - University v Devonport, Olinda Grove, 2:00pm
  • Sunday 26 May - South Hobart v Olympia, Darcy Street, 1:00pm
